Chicken Tikka Masala with Basmati Rice

Tender chicken breast simmered in a velvety, spiced tomato sauce served over a bed of fragrant basmati rice for a deeply aromatic experience.

NUTRITION

527kcal
Protein
49.3g
Fat
17.8g
Carbs
42.7g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

5 oz Chicken breast

0.5 cup Cooked basmati rice

0.5 cup Tomato puree

2 tbsp Full-fat coconut milk

1 tsp Ghee

0.25 cup Yellow onion

1 tsp Garlic

1 tsp Ginger

1 tsp Garam masala

0.5 tsp Turmeric

0.25 tsp Sea salt

0.25 tsp Black pepper

1 tbsp Fresh cilantro

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Heat the ghee in a large skillet over medium heat and sauté the diced onion until translucent.

  • 2

    Stir in the minced garlic, grated ginger, garam masala, and turmeric until the mixture is fragrant.

  • 3

    Add the chicken breast pieces to the skillet and cook until lightly browned on all sides.

  • 4

    Pour in the tomato puree and full-fat coconut milk, stirring to combine the sauce.

  • 5

    Reduce heat and simmer for 10 minutes until the chicken is cooked through and the sauce has thickened.

  • 6

    Season with sea salt and black pepper, then serve the chicken over the warm basmati rice.

  • 7

    Garnish with fresh chopped cilantro before serving.
